The Sinister Shadows of the Shadowy Sanctuary
In the heart of the ancient forest, nestled between towering trees and a river that whispered secrets to the night, lay the Shadowy Sanctuary. A place shrouded in legend and fear, it was said that those who dared to enter would never return. But for a group of adventurous friends, the allure was too strong to resist.
The sanctuary was an old, abandoned church, its once-proud spire now a jagged silhouette against the sky. Its doors were sealed with a heavy iron lock, but that did not deter the determined group. They had heard tales of hidden treasures and forgotten truths, and they were determined to uncover the secrets that lay within.
The first to enter was Li, a curious and fearless soul. He pushed the heavy door open, and the sanctuary loomed before them, its interior a dark maze of narrow corridors and dimly lit rooms. The air was thick with dust and the scent of decay, but Li’s eyes were fixed on the darkness, his mind racing with anticipation.
“Follow me,” he said, leading the way. The others followed, their footsteps echoing through the empty sanctuary. The walls were adorned with faded frescoes, depicting scenes of religious fervor and the crucifixion of Christ. The air grew colder as they ventured deeper, the sanctuary feeling more alive with each step.
Suddenly, the group found themselves in a vast, dimly lit hall. The walls were lined with ancient pews, and at the far end, a grand alter stood, draped in tattered curtains. The air was thick with the scent of incense, and the sound of distant chanting filled the room.
Li approached the alter, his hand trembling as he reached out to touch the cold stone. “This place is older than we thought,” he whispered. Just then, the floor beneath him trembled, and the curtains on the alter began to flutter. A chill ran down his spine, and he looked to his friends, their faces pale and wide-eyed.
“Did you feel that?” asked Xiao, her voice barely above a whisper.
“Something’s here,” said Wei, his voice steady despite the fear that gripped him. “We need to find out what.”
The group moved cautiously, their eyes scanning the room for any sign of movement. Suddenly, a figure emerged from the shadows, its face obscured by a hood. The figure approached them slowly, and a chill ran down their spines. “Who are you?” Li demanded, his voice trembling.
The figure did not respond, but instead, it raised its hand, and a dark shadow began to form in the air. The group backed away, their hearts pounding in their chests. The shadow coalesced into a form, and they realized it was a ghostly apparition of a man, his eyes wide with terror and his mouth twisted in a silent scream.
“Help us,” the ghostly man whispered, his voice barely audible. “We are trapped here, bound to this place by a dark force.”
The group exchanged worried glances, but they knew they had to help. They approached the ghost, their hands outstretched. The ghost took their hands, and with a sudden burst of light, they were transported to a different place.
They found themselves in a room filled with ancient books and scrolls, their pages yellowed with age. A voice echoed through the room, “You have entered the sanctuary of the forgotten. You must now face the trials that bind us here.”
The group looked at each other, their faces determined. They knew they had to solve the mysteries of the sanctuary, to break the curse that bound the spirits. They began to search the room, their fingers tracing the ancient texts and scrolls.
As they delved deeper into the sanctuary’s secrets, they discovered that the church had once been a place of great power, a sanctuary for those who sought to harness the supernatural. But a dark force had corrupted the place, and now, the spirits were trapped, their souls bound to the sanctuary.
The group worked together, piecing together the clues that would free the spirits. They found a hidden chamber beneath the alter, filled with strange artifacts and magical symbols. As they deciphered the symbols, the chamber began to glow, and the spirits were released.
The sanctuary erupted in a cacophony of sound, as the spirits thanked the group for their help. The group looked around, their hearts swelling with relief and gratitude. They had faced the darkness, and they had won.
As they made their way back to the entrance, the sanctuary seemed to shrink around them, the shadows receding. They pushed the door open, and the sunlight streamed in, illuminating their faces. They had faced the darkness, and they had come out victorious.
But as they walked away from the Shadowy Sanctuary, they couldn't shake the feeling that something was still watching. They had freed the spirits, but they had also unleashed something far more powerful, something that could come back to haunt them.
The Sinister Shadows of the Shadowy Sanctuary was not just a place of secrets and darkness, but a place of fear and redemption. And for the group of friends, the journey was far from over.
